Transaction 85eddf7baa177f2ac8c53eeb51ade34ab1a7a65c5dd31ef463d0533aa079ccaa
1 Input
1 Output
-
85eddf7baa177f2ac8c53eeb51ade34ab1a7a65c5dd31ef463d0533aa079ccaa:0
- value
- 5420089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c2c48d0dce40561911a3d44297dd78800114ef7 OP_EQUAL
- address
- MN8vhHukF2DKBjBB9xLRdpSqn887ipcssH